Key Factors for Inverter Selection
Not all inverters perform equally in Asmara's high-altitude climate. Consider these criteria:
Parameter | Recommended Range |
---|---|
Efficiency | >97% |
Operating Temperature | -25°C to 60°C |
IP Rating | IP65 or higher |
Installation Process: A Step-by-Step Overview
- Site Assessment: Evaluate shading patterns and roof structural capacity
- Inverter Placement: Ensure ventilation and accessibility
- Grid Synchronization: Comply with Eritrea's energy regulations

Common Challenges in Asmara
- Dust accumulation reducing panel efficiency
- Voltage fluctuations in older buildings
- High-altitude cooling requirements for inverters
Maximizing System Performance
Regular maintenance is crucial. For example:
- Clean panels every 45 days during dry seasons
- Update inverter firmware annually
- Monitor output via mobile apps

FAQ: Solar Inverters in Asmara
- Q: How long do inverters typically last?A: 10–15 years with proper maintenance
- Q: Can I expand my system later?A: Yes, choose scalable inverters during initial installation
